public static void printList(List list, Logger out) { for (Object cur : list) { if (cur instanceof List) { curDepth++; printList((List)cur, out); curDepth--; } else { indentPrintln(out, cur); } } }
public static void printList(List list, Logger out) { for (Object cur : list) { if (cur instanceof List) { curDepth++; printList((List)cur, out); curDepth--; } else { indentPrintln(out, cur); } } }
public static void printList(List list, Logger out) { for (Object cur : list) { if (cur instanceof List) { curDepth++; printList((List)cur, out); curDepth--; } else { indentPrintln(out, cur); } } }
public static void printList(List list, Logger out) { for (Object cur : list) { if (cur instanceof List) { curDepth++; printList((List)cur, out); curDepth--; } else { indentPrintln(out, cur); } } }
public static void printTree(Object [] root, Logger out) { if (null == root) { indentPrintln(out, "null"); return; } Object obj; for (int i = 0; i < root.length; i++) { obj = root[i]; if (null == obj) { indentPrintln(out, "null"); } else { if (obj.getClass().isArray()) { curDepth++; printTree((Object [])obj, out); curDepth--; } else if (obj instanceof List) { printList((List) obj, out); } else { indentPrintln(out, obj); } } } }
public static void printTree(Object [] root, Logger out) { if (null == root) { indentPrintln(out, "null"); return; } Object obj; for (int i = 0; i < root.length; i++) { obj = root[i]; if (null == obj) { indentPrintln(out, "null"); } else { if (obj.getClass().isArray()) { curDepth++; printTree((Object [])obj, out); curDepth--; } else if (obj instanceof List) { printList((List) obj, out); } else { indentPrintln(out, obj); } } } }
public static void printTree(Object [] root, Logger out) { if (null == root) { indentPrintln(out, "null"); return; } Object obj; for (int i = 0; i < root.length; i++) { obj = root[i]; if (null == obj) { indentPrintln(out, "null"); } else { if (obj.getClass().isArray()) { curDepth++; printTree((Object [])obj, out); curDepth--; } else if (obj instanceof List) { printList((List) obj, out); } else { indentPrintln(out, obj); } } } }
public static void printTree(Object [] root, Logger out) { if (null == root) { indentPrintln(out, "null"); return; } Object obj; for (int i = 0; i < root.length; i++) { obj = root[i]; if (null == obj) { indentPrintln(out, "null"); } else { if (obj.getClass().isArray()) { curDepth++; printTree((Object [])obj, out); curDepth--; } else if (obj instanceof List) { printList((List) obj, out); } else { indentPrintln(out, obj); } } } }